The IUC has regulatory authority over the investor-owned utilities, but limited authority (for service, safety, and engineering issues) for the municipal electric and rural electric cooperative utilities in Iowa. To serve the public interest, the IUC provides the following information and resources pertaining to the regulation and coordination of electric utility services within the state of Iowa.
